About Our Young Person
We are looking for a TA to support a 13-year-old boy who will work alongside a tutor to support his learning and development. He is autistic and is also diagnosed with ADHD. He is an affectionate pupil who is keen to develop his relationships with others. He likes listening to music and water play. We would love to have someone to develop his learning around his interests.
A TA who has experience developing structured learning around a child’s interests and passions would be ideal, as this would help the pupil engage with the content. The TA will also play a major part in developing his social awareness. A TA with training in nonverbal communication like Makaton and PECS would also be helpful to the team.
